The United States Senate passed H.R. 3371, to control and reduce violent crime, after striking the language “after the enacting clause” and inserting in “lieu thereof the text of S. 1241.” The Senate passed S. 543, to reform federal deposit insurance, protect the deposit insurance funds, and improve supervision, regulation, and disclosure relating to federally insured depository institutions.
